General Note
Note provided by donor:

This painting shows an aerial refueling over a typical village of the Isan Region of Thailand and Laos, based on a photo taken by the donor. While the village probably is in Laos, KC-135 tankers were never permitted to enter Laos because of the risk of losing these valuable assets and their crews unnecessarily. The few that did were rare cases where a battle-damaged fighter did not have enough fuel to reach safe territory. Note that the dwellings are constructed on stilts in the Thai/Lao style, in contrast to Vietnamese rural homes that were built on the ground.
